Moscow.
>
Because Moscow principality formed Russia in XV century and because in XX century Lenin moved the capital from Saint-Petersburg to lower the influence of monarchists.
>
Samara, because this is where the Duma (Parliament) moved to when Lenin captured Saint-Petersburg. It's also easier to defend since it's far away from the western border.
